Official! Silver Arrows Sign Rosberg for 2010

The cat is finally out of the bag, as Silver Arrows F1 Team today unveiled the name of their first driver for the 2010 Formula One Championship, in the person of former Williams F1 races Nico Rosberg. The team is yet to announce the overall duration of the contract, but both Ross Brawn (team boss) and Norbert Haug (Merc's motorsport director) admitted their enthusiasm over the move.

We are delighted to welcome Nico Rosberg to our Mercedes team and are very much looking forward to working with him. Nico is a great talent, and with four years of experience in Formula 1, is a driver who will be able to make a valuable contribution to our team right from the outset,” said Brawn, who also admitted his excitement over working with the son of former employee and F1 champion Keke Rosberg.

I had the pleasure of working with his father Keke during his Formula One career and it is great to see Nico following in his footsteps. 2009 was Nico’s best season in Formula 1 to date and we look forward to seeing his development continue with us at Mercedes next year.

Rosberg also admitted his enthusiasm over joining a successful brand such as Mercedes-Benz in the Formula One series and said he's looking forward to working with Ross Brawn in the neat future. He will, however, have to wait until January 1 to join the staff back at Brackley, as his deal with Williams runs out on New Year's Eve.

I am really happy to be a part of the Silver Arrows re-launch in 2010 as a driver for Mercedes. No other brand in Formula 1 can look back on such a long and successful tradition in motor racing. I am very proud that I will now drive for the new Mercedes team and work with Ross Brawn. I am more motivated than ever and can hardly wait to start testing with the new Silver Arrow and for the first race of the new season at Bahrain on 14 March 2010,” said Rosberg.
